Handover: Veltrix SDK parity. The Kotlin client for the Veltrix ingest API now matches the Swift client on all endpoints except batch retry, which Swift still handles with exponential backoff while Kotlin uses a fixed interval. Priya picked up the retry alignment work before handing it to me; I expect it to land before the 4.2 cut. Pagination tokens, auth refresh, and telemetry flags are verified identical. The full parity matrix, with per-endpoint test status, is kept on the internal tracking page here.

wiki page, kahog-hahig: https://vault.zemvargrid.internal/display/deploy/repo/settings/merge_requests/job/settings/6f3b933774dbc5320a4daa18

## Licensing Dispute — Varnex Tooling Suite (Restricted: Managers Only)

Board members should note that Quillstone Systems has formally contested our redistribution of the Varnex Tooling Suite within the Harrowgate deployment. Counsel advises our licence terms are defensible but ambiguous on derivative modules. Mediation is scheduled for next month in Ostenfeld, and Deputy Counsel Ruben Maas will represent us. No public statements are authorised. The strategic implications for the board are summarised in the confidential note that follows.

management briefing: Only 33 of the 205 pilot accounts renewed Kasath, so a churn review is set for October 17. Weniusek Logistics is in early talks to buy Holethax Freight for about $345.6 million.

Ticket: Adjust rate limiting on Gatehold internal API gateway

Proposed change raises the per-service token bucket from 200 to 500 requests per second for the reporting tier and adds a separate burst allowance for batch exports. Reviewer: please check that the limiter's shared counter remains atomic under the new sharding config, and that 429 responses still include retry hints. Load-test results and config diff are attached. This cannot merge without sign-off from the approver named below.

signatory, yahog-badug: Quenix Ulaael

## Cold Bucket Archive — Release Step

After the release freeze, sweep Coldhollow for buckets flagged `cold-candidate`. Run `hollowctl archive --batch` from the ops bastion. Verify the manifest count matches the ledger before confirming. Do not archive anything touched in the last 180 days. The CLI authenticates to the Coldhollow control service with the key below.

app token of hawif-kafof = kto15_B3AN0KfpZRy4TLc